🌐 Great news for investors! The National Board of Revenue has announced that no tax will be payable on profits or interest from offshore banking units, effective immediately. This decision aims to encourage international banking activities and attract foreign investors. Offshore banking units operate independently of the local commercial banking system, facilitating foreign currency transactions with non-residents. #Investment #OffshoreBanking #TaxUpdate

The Role of Bank Guarantees in International Trade Bank guarantees play a pivotal role in international trade by mitigating risks for buyers and sellers across borders. They act as a financial safety net, where banks commit to covering losses if a trader fails to fulfill contractual obligations. This assurance is crucial in transactions between parties in different countries, where legal recourse might be complicated or uncertain. For exporters, guarantees ensure payment security, encouraging them to ship goods without upfront payment. For importers, they provide confidence in the delivery of quality goods. Purpose of An Exchange Company An exchange company, also known as a foreign exchange company or bureau de change, serves several purposes: 1. *Currency Exchange*: The primary function is to exchange one country's currency for another, facilitating international trade and travel. 2. *Convenience*: Exchange companies provide a convenient location for individuals and businesses to buy and sell currencies, often with extended hours and multiple locations. 3. *Competitive Exchange Rates*: They offer competitive exchange rates, which can be more favorable than those offered by banks or other financial institutions. 4. *Risk Management*: Exchange companies help manage foreign exchange risk by providing hedging solutions and currency conversion services. 5. *International Money Transfers*: Many exchange companies also offer international money transfer services, enabling individuals and businesses to send and receive funds across borders. 6. *Tourist Services*: Some exchange companies cater specifically to tourists, offering additional services like traveler's checks, prepaid currency cards, and travel insurance. 7. *Compliance*: Exchange companies must adhere to anti-money laundering (AML) and know-your-customer (KYC) regulations, helping to prevent illicit activities. By providing these services, exchange companies play a vital role in facilitating international trade, travel, and financial transactions.
